About National Technical University of Athens

History

The National Technical University of Athens (NTUA), established in 1836, is the oldest technical university in Greece and has played a pivotal role in the development of the country's engineering and technological landscape. With a rich history dating back nearly two centuries, NTUA has continually adapted to the evolving needs of society, contributing to Greece's modernization and industrial growth.

Reputation

NTUA is recognized for its rigorous academic standards and has consistently ranked among the top technical universities in Europe. With a QS ranking of 495, it attracts a diverse student body and boasts a distinguished faculty known for their contributions to research and industry.

Climate

The climate in Athens is characterized by hot, dry summers and mild, rainy winters. This Mediterranean climate allows for a variety of outdoor activities and a year-round pleasant living environment for students.
